So what is my 'Wardrobe Wednesday' creation? It is actually a refashion. From a men's button-down shirt to a toddler shirt and skirt.




Refashions are the best! They are simple to make (some of your seams are already done for you!) and look adorable.


This one was made using fold-over elastic for the straps, a waistband with a little elastic in the back, a touch of lace at the bottom and a few vintage buttons to replace the plain old ones. I actually have a tutorial planned-- hopefully it will be posted in the next week or so.
